Congratulation!!! We have published a paper in Catalysis Science and Technology
INOMAR researchers, Thuy Linh, Lac Ha, and Hoang Tan have just been accepted a manuscript collaborated with Dr. Hoang Phuong from University of Science by Catalysis Science & Technology Journal (IF = 5.773). We presented the superacidity activity of VNU-11-SO4, Hf-based MOF, which are applied for the synthesis of benzoxazoles under solvent free conditions. Congratulation!!! A Proton Manuscript had been accepted in Inorganic Chemistry Frontiers
INOMAR researchers, Tien Lo, My Nguyen, and Thach Tu have just been accepted a manuscript by Inorganic Chemistry Frontiers Journal (IF = 4.036). This work describes the architectural features of Zr-based MOF, termed VNU-17 and VNU-17 loaded Imidazole which enhances the proton conductivity. PhD Position on Multi-scale Modeling of Drug/MOF (Metal-Organic-Framework) Interaction within a collaboration between INOMAR in HCM City and the Key Laboratory for multi-scale modeling in Hanoi
The Center for Innovative Materials and Architecture (INOMAR, http://inomar.edu.vn) is one of leading international research laboratories in Metal - Organic Framework in Vietnam. Being affiliated with the Vietnam National University in HoChiMinh City (VNU-HCM), it conducts basic and applied cutting-edge research on nano-(bio) structured materials with international standard. Publications from the lab include Angewandte Chemie and J. Am. Chem. Soc. INOMAR promotes high-quality postgraduate programs through global mentoring.
The Key Laboratory for Multiscale Simulations for Complex System at the VNU University of Science in Hanoi (http://www.fz-juelich.de/IAS/IAS-5/EN /VNU-KeyLab/Home.html) is a new initiative between VNU-Hanoi and the Computational Biomedicine Institute in FZ-Julich, Germany (http://www.fz-juelich.de/ias/ias-5/EN/Home/home_node.html). It fosters cutting-edge computational research in neurobiology and molecular medicine.
Within a novel collaboration with the Key Laboratory, the INOMAR is now starting an exciting research project in computational biomaterials for medical applications. Specifically, it recruits a talented PhD student for multi-scale modelling design of ligand/MOF (Metal-Organic Framework) complexes for drug delivery in brain diseases, in close collaboration with the experimental scientist from INOMAR. The successful applicant will perform his/her PhD thesis under joint supervision by professors from the KeyLab and INOMAR. He/she will be given the possibility to visit the Computational Biomedicine Institute in FZ-Julich,, equipped with one of the largest High-Performance Computer facilities in the EU.
